Look for Global Experience
The first step in choosing a comedy booking agency for international events is to look for one that has global experience. International events have unique demands, from dealing with different time zones and languages to coordinating logistics across borders. A booking agency with experience handling events in multiple countries will be well-versed in overcoming these challenges.
An experienced agency will understand the cultural sensitivities of various regions and know how to tailor comedy performances to suit international audiences. They should be able to recommend comedians who are familiar with the local culture or have performed successfully in various countries.
Consider Their Network of Comedians
A reputable comedy booking agency should have a broad network of comedians with experience performing internationally. They should be able to offer a variety of comedy styles that can cater to the diverse tastes and preferences of your international audience. The agency should have comedians who can adapt to different cultural nuances and language barriers.
When evaluating a booking agency, ask about their comedian roster. Do they have performers who have experience in the countries where your event will take place? Are the comedians familiar with the types of events you’re organizing, whether they are corporate functions, festivals, or private events?
Check Their Understanding of International Logistics
International events require complex logistics, from managing travel arrangements to coordinating time zones. A reliable comedy booking agency will have experience with the intricacies of international event planning and will be able to handle logistics such as flights, visas, accommodations, and transportation for comedians.
The agency should also be familiar with the technical requirements of hosting comedians in different countries. Whether it’s providing the necessary sound equipment or handling the stage setup, the agency should be proactive in ensuring that all technical aspects of the performance are covered, no matter where your event is located.

Ask About Language Barriers
For international events, language can be a significant consideration. Ensure that the comedy booking agency can provide comedians who can perform in the language(s) spoken at your event. Some comedians specialize in performing in multiple languages, while others may have specific expertise in certain regional dialects.
If your event spans multiple countries with different languages, a versatile comedian who can engage with diverse audiences can be invaluable. Discuss your language requirements with the agency to ensure they can meet the specific needs of your event.
